Title: Innovator Spotlight: Annie Didier and Her Machine Learning Patent
Introduction: Annie Didier, located in Pasadena, CA, is an accomplished inventor known for her innovative contributions to the field of machine learning. With a focus on improving the efficiency of technical report analysis, her work has garnered attention in the realm of technological advancements.
Latest Patents: Annie Didier holds one notable patent titled "Converting unstructured technical reports to structured technical reports using machine learning." This computer-implemented method revolutionizes how unstructured technical reports are transformed into structured formats. The process includes tokenizing reports into an n-gram array, filtering out non-interesting n-grams, and generating a list of technical entity candidates. By employing a pattern matching model and iterating on the process, the method effectively produces a structured technical report that enhances the accessibility and utility of technical data.
Career Highlights: Throughout her career, Annie Didier has worked at reputable organizations, including Chevron U.S.A. Inc. and the California Institute of Technology. Her professional journey reflects her dedication to leveraging technology to improve reporting processes in various technical fields.
Collaborations: Annie has collaborated with esteemed coworkers such as Asitang Mishra and Shuxing Cheng. These partnerships have allowed her to pool expertise and drive innovation within her projects.
